Purpose of the Job
The role is to support the Lead Engineer with the delivery of an integrated Telecommunications System in a railway environment This role will focus on the Installation, Test, Commissioning and Handover of an integrated Radio System. The Radio system includes multiple systems including GSM-R, Airwave. Connect, LFEPA (Channel 5) and Public Cellular-
